Glenn
Traffic light.
- This might be a special bar in the Gantt chart: When you’ll add a new bar, you’ll have to assign a filter: if code = xx AND actual finish not= (blank).
- It might be a a special colour in a report. The technique will be equivalent but will require a little knowledge about reporting, because you’ll have to use the editor.
- With a user defined field type indicator: Use a global change equivalent to the bars.
- The traffic light function of myprimavera or P6web: There I don’t know a solution.

I’m sure, multae viae Romam meunt (Many streets lead you to Roma), i.e. there might be more solutions.
